19-Nov-07 - Faulkner & Loughery Win Feet Across the Foyle 10k

Posted Date: 23-Nov-2007 Fri


Neil Faulkner, running in the colours of Letterkenny Athletics Club was a convincing winner of the Greencastle 5k leg of the Feet Across the Foyle 10k on Saturday last. Faulkner’s winning time of 17.08 was highly creditable as runners battled against driving rain and strong wins for the duration of the event. The Letterkenny based athlete’s winning time combined with that of Colin Loughery, who was a narrow winner of the Magilligan 5k in 18.10 gave the top finishers a cumulative time of 35.18. Another Letterkenny runner, Gavin Crawford was a gallant second in Greencastle in 17.35. This effort combined with Johnny Goldie’s second place finish in Magilligan in 18.10 resulted in a cumulative time of 35.45. Letterkenny made a clean sweep of the top three places in Greencastle with national marathon medalist Marty Gormley in third place in 17.49. Combined with Fran Mc Fadden, who raced to third place in Magilligan in 21.15, this combined effort resulted in a cumulative time of 39.04. Ciaran O’ Sullivan finished fourth in Greencastle in a personal best of 19.05, while Buncrana based Inishowen A.C. athlete Owen Mc Kinney secured a place in the top five in 20.12. Finian Bannon reached the finish line in 20.37 as the top seven was completed by Eunan Mc Entee in 23.28. A special word of thanks to all the officials who helped at the event.
Meanwhile, Carndonagh athlete Karen Crossan competed in her first race for Dublin City University at the weekend when she ran the one mile leg of the intervarsity road relays in Maynooth. The current Inishowen A.C. 1500m and 3000m record holder made a positive return to racing with a time of 6.45.
